在 Vue.js 中,一个复杂的组件可能拥有几百行的代码,有时候你可能会对其中的一些部分感到困惑。为了让代码更易读,我们可以添加注释。在本文中,我将向您介绍一些 Vue.js 中添加注释的技巧,以便提高您的代码可读性。
为什么添加注释很重要?
注释添加到代码中,可以:
- 阐释代码意图。一些开发者可能觉得他们的代码非常清楚,但另外的人可能无法理解您的想象。添加注释就可以让其他开发者了解您的代码的用途,让代码更易于维护和开发。
- 避免错误。注释可以让您和其他开发者更容易识别代码中的错误。如果代码不准确地记录,它可能会导致无法估计的错误。
- 降低沟通难度。当多个开发人员在同一个项目上工作时,他们的代码可能会相互干扰。注释可以帮助团队成员了解对方的想法,从而在工作过程中更好地相互配合。
Vue.js 中添加注释的技巧
以下是一些 Vue.js 中添加注释的技巧,可以提高代码可读性。
组件注释
每个组件应该在其开头包含一个注释,该注释应该描述组件的目的。例如:
// This component displays a list of posts Vue.component('post-list', { // Component code });
在组件的代码块中,您还可以添加注释以解释组件的特定部分。例如:
-- -------------------- ---- ------- -------------------------- - ------ - -- --- ------- ---- ------ ----- - ----- ------- --------- ---- - -- ------ - ------ - -- --- ---- -- ----- -- --- ------- ---- ------ -- - -- -------- - -- ----- --- ----- --- --- ------- ---- ------------ - -- ---- ------- - - ---展开代码
模板注释
有时您可能需要在模板中添加注释。 Vue.js 允许使用以下两种类型的注释:
- HTML 注释:在模板中添加 HTML 注释,这些注释将在渲染页面时被忽略。
<!-- This is an HTML comment --> <div> <!-- This is also an HTML comment --> <p>Hello, world!</p> </div>
- Vue.js 注释:Vue.js 注释是在 Vue.js 指令之间包装,可以在渲染页面时保持注释和指令不可见。
<template> <div> <!-- v-if directive --> <p v-if="loggedIn">You are logged in</p> <!-- v-else directive --> <p v-else>Please log in</p> </div> </template>
JavaScript 注释
您还可以在 Vue.js 组件中添加 JavaScript 注释以帮助解释代码。例如:
-- -------------------- ---- ------- ----------------------------- - ------ - ------ - -- --- ------- ------ ---- ----- - --- -- ----- ----- ----- ------ --------------------- - - -- -------- - -- ------ --- ------ ----- ------- ------------------------- - -- ---- ------- - - ---展开代码
在上面的代码中,我们已经用 JavaScript 注释为数据属性和方法提供更多的意义。
总结
注释可以增强代码的可读性,使开发者更容易地理解您的代码。在 Vue.js 中,您可以使用组件、模板和 JavaScript 注释,这些技巧可以帮助您更好地组织和描述您的代码。希望这篇文章对提高您的Vue.js开发技术很有帮助。
注:本篇文章纯属人工智能辅助内容生成,读者可在Author主页查看AI原文生成工具
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/654f103f7d4982a6eb817f52